Foibbles on 03 January 2010
Why is there mainly people who don't own an Xbox 360 posting in this thread?
This site is funny.
Why is there mainly people who don't own an Xbox 360 posting in this thread?
This site is funny.
About Us |
Terms of Use |
Privacy Policy |
Advertise |
Staff |
Contact
Display As Desktop
Display As Mobile
© 2006-2024 VGChartz Ltd. All rights reserved.